IP3 2018-Distributed Computing 1
This lot is generally related to data protection from concurrent modification. Techniques are disclosed to prevent data structures from modification in a multi-thread environment. The ownership data is placed in a memory-safe execution environment; provided with a cacheable owner thread, an interface for write access check and deny requests if the requested thread is not an ownership thread. Also disclosed is a system to provide a data stream consolidation to deliver consistent data to all nodes. The technology may be implemented in distributed computing environments used for software development.